Montezemolo plays down Allison to Ferrari ‘rumour'

By Editor on Thursday, May 9, 2013 Luca di Montezemolo has played down rumours linking Lotus' newly departed technical director James Allison with a move to Ferrari. Lotus announced on Wednesday that the highly-rated 45-year-old Briton, who worked at Maranello in the Michael Schumacher era, is leaving. Reports immediately linked Allison with a return to Ferrari. 'I know nothing,' Italian reports quote Ferrari president Montezemolo as saying, 'so I cannot deny anything. 'As far as I know, these are just rumours. I will say something if there is something to say.' Italy's Autosprint said Allison's next paddock destination is unlikely to be known for at least six months, the standard...
